Excel Percentage Calculator
Calculate percentages in Excel with this interactive tool. Get instant results and visualizations.
Complete Guide: How to Calculate Percentage in Excel (With Examples)
Calculating percentages in Excel is one of the most fundamental yet powerful skills you can master. Whether you’re analyzing sales data, calculating growth rates, or determining proportions, understanding percentage calculations will save you hours of manual work and reduce errors.
Why Percentage Calculations Matter in Excel
Percentages are everywhere in business and data analysis:
- Sales growth comparisons (YoY, MoM)
- Market share analysis
- Financial statements (profit margins, expense ratios)
- Survey results and response rates
- Performance metrics and KPIs
Basic Percentage Formula in Excel
The core formula for calculating percentages in Excel is:
= (Part/Total) * 100
This formula works because percentages represent parts per hundred. By dividing the part by the total and multiplying by 100, you convert the ratio to a percentage.
Step-by-Step: Calculating Percentages in Excel
Method 1: Basic Percentage Calculation
- Enter your total value in cell A1 (e.g., 500)
- Enter your part value in cell B1 (e.g., 75)
- In cell C1, enter the formula: =B1/A1
- Press Enter to get the decimal result (0.15)
- Select cell C1, then click the Percentage button in the Number group on the Home tab
- Excel will display 15% (which is 75 as a percentage of 500)
Method 2: Percentage Increase/Decrease
To calculate the percentage change between two values:
= (New_Value – Original_Value) / Original_Value
- Enter original value in A1 (e.g., 200)
- Enter new value in B1 (e.g., 250)
- In C1, enter: =(B1-A1)/A1
- Format as percentage to see 25% increase
Method 3: Calculating Percentage of Total
For calculating what percentage each item contributes to a total:
- Enter your data range (e.g., A1:A5 with values 100, 200, 300, 400, 500)
- In B1, enter the total formula: =SUM(A1:A5)
- In C1, enter: =A1/$B$1 (note the absolute reference)
- Drag the formula down to C5
- Format column C as percentage
Advanced Percentage Techniques
Conditional Percentage Formatting
Excel’s conditional formatting can visually highlight percentages:
- Select your percentage cells
- Go to Home > Conditional Formatting > Color Scales
- Choose a color scale (e.g., green-yellow-red)
- Excel will automatically color-code your percentages
Percentage Rankings
To rank items by their percentage contribution:
=RANK.EQ(percentage_cell, percentage_range)
Weighted Percentages
For weighted averages where some components matter more:
=SUMPRODUCT(values_range, weights_range)/SUM(weights_range)
Common Percentage Calculation Mistakes
| Mistake | Why It’s Wrong | Correct Approach |
|---|---|---|
| Using *100 in the formula | Excel’s percentage format already multiplies by 100 | Either use *100 and format as number, or omit *100 and use percentage format |
| Relative references in percentage of total | Dragging the formula changes the total reference | Use absolute reference ($B$1) for the total cell |
| Dividing in wrong order | =Total/Part gives inverse percentage | Always Part/Total * 100 |
| Ignoring zero values | Division by zero errors crash calculations | Use IFERROR or IF statements to handle zeros |
Real-World Excel Percentage Examples
Sales Performance Analysis
Calculate each salesperson’s contribution to total sales:
=B2/$B$10
Where B2:B9 contains individual sales and B10 contains the total.
Expense Ratio Analysis
Determine what percentage each expense category represents:
=C2/SUM($C$2:$C$15)
Year-over-Year Growth
Compare current year to previous year:
=(B2-A2)/A2
Where A2 contains last year’s value and B2 contains this year’s value.
Excel Percentage Functions Cheat Sheet
| Function | Purpose | Example | Result |
|---|---|---|---|
| PERCENTAGE | Converts decimal to percentage | =PERCENTAGE(0.15) | 15% |
| PERCENTRANK | Returns rank as percentage | =PERCENTRANK(A1:A10, A5) | 0.4 (40th percentile) |
| PERCENTILE | Returns value at given percentile | =PERCENTILE(A1:A10, 0.25) | 25th percentile value |
| PERCENTCHANGE | Calculates percentage change | =PERCENTCHANGE(A1, B1) | Percentage increase/decrease |
Excel vs. Google Sheets Percentage Calculations
While both spreadsheet programs handle percentages similarly, there are key differences:
| Feature | Excel | Google Sheets |
|---|---|---|
| Percentage formatting | Home > Number > Percentage | Format > Number > Percent |
| Default decimal places | 2 decimal places | 2 decimal places |
| Auto-conversion | 0.15 → 15% when formatted | Same behavior |
| PERCENTRANK function | PERCENTRANK.INC and PERCENTRANK.EXC | PERCENTRANK (legacy) and new versions |
| Collaboration | Requires OneDrive/SharePoint | Native real-time collaboration |
Expert Tips for Percentage Calculations
- Use named ranges for complex percentage formulas to improve readability
- Create percentage heatmaps with conditional formatting to visualize data
- Use Data Bars alongside percentages for quick visual comparison
- Combine with IF statements to create dynamic percentage thresholds
- Use PivotTables to automatically calculate percentages of column/row totals
- Validate your data with Data Validation to prevent impossible percentages (>100% when inappropriate)
Learning Resources
For authoritative information on Excel percentage calculations, consult these resources:
- Microsoft Office Support: Calculate Percentages
- GCFGlobal: Excel Percentage Calculations (Educational Resource)
- IRS Publication 5097: Tax Computations (Government Resource with Percentage Examples)
Frequently Asked Questions
How do I show more than 2 decimal places in Excel percentages?
Right-click the cell > Format Cells > Percentage > Set decimal places to your desired number.
Why does Excel show 100% as 1.00 when I multiply by 100?
You’ve likely formatted the cell as a number rather than a percentage. Change the format to Percentage.
Can I calculate percentages across multiple sheets?
Yes, use 3D references like =Sheet2!A1/Sheet1!B1 in your percentage formulas.
How do I calculate cumulative percentages?
Use a running total divided by the grand total, with absolute references for the grand total cell.
What’s the difference between PERCENTRANK.INC and PERCENTRANK.EXC?
PERCENTRANK.INC includes the lowest value as 0%, while PERCENTRANK.EXC treats it as slightly above 0%.
Conclusion
Mastering percentage calculations in Excel transforms you from a basic user to a data analysis powerhouse. The key is understanding the fundamental Part/Total relationship and then applying it creatively to your specific data challenges.
Remember these core principles:
- Always structure your data with clear totals and parts
- Use absolute references ($B$1) when calculating percentages of a fixed total
- Leverage Excel’s percentage formatting to avoid manual multiplication
- Combine percentage calculations with conditional formatting for visual impact
- Validate your results by checking if percentages sum to 100% when appropriate
With practice, you’ll develop an intuitive sense for percentage calculations and be able to quickly implement solutions for even the most complex percentage-based analysis tasks in Excel.